    St. Joseph’s Academy Receives Fresh Funds from Alumni for Repairs

    The St. Joseph’s Academy Alumni Association has raised and donated additional funds to its alma mater, St. Joseph’s Academy (SJA). The attached picture and video show Mr. Rudolph Davis, Principal, receiving a check for $13,517.18 from Lenworth Johnson, Secretary of the Association. Dane Abbott, President (far left), and Orden Joseph, Treasurer (far right), attended the presentation. The President expressed his pleasure at being able to provide additional funds for school repairs and stated that further plans are underway for greater donations. The Treasurer confirmed that funds raised to date for classroom repairs totaled approximately $83,000.00. Principal Davis expressed the school’s gratitude for the donation, particularly because it came on the 68th anniversary of the institution’s founding.
